Paco del Pozo, flamenco singer
This young flamenco singer, call to appear between the great flamenco singers del century XXI, hoards manifold awards, among them "La Lámpara Minera", that distinguishes as winning absolute del to him prestigious National Festival of Sings of the Mines in its XXXVII edition (1997).
Payo and without familiar antecedents for sings, its liking by the art comes to him, according to account, by "the restlessness of a special relation with the flamenco one".
To the eight years it began to acquire knowledge of shortly after sings of the hand of the teacher of the guitar Paco de Antequera, making debut with the Cordovan tocaor Manolo Molina, with which it continued his learning. The restlessness and liking direct to him towards the study of the great teachers of sings, which gives the knowledge him necessary to record its first disc (1985) with the guitar of Paco de Antequera, being awarded to the following year (1986) like the best flamenco singer revelation of Madrid.
In order to extend his knowledge it begins to work in tablao Madrilenian the Corral of the Morería, being formed part of his flamenco picture. It begins to sing everywhere (Luxembourg, Holland, Morocco, Ecuador, Mexico, the U.S.A., Thailand) with different companies in which they appear bailaores of recognized prestige like Lola Greco, Antonio Reyes or Carmen Ledesma. This experience makes that Paco del Pozo is a complete flamenco singer, great dominating as much of you sing free like of compass. During this time it also continues his studies next to the tocaor well-known of Linares, Pepe Pucherete.
Its first disc, "Vestido de Luces" (Harmonia Mundi - September 2003), pays a special tribute to the dynasty of the Ordoñez, with texts of great contemporary Spanish poets: Gerald Diego, Antonio Murciano as well as Angel Peralta. Accompanied by guests as Jeronimo class or Jorge Pardo, he offers a disc to us of content very varied: to capella, accompanied to the guitar or with friends in a more festive repertoire, Paco del Pozo feels well in all the styles and knows to transmit the force to us of the feelings that animate texts.
